#a25e1e h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#a25e1e is composed of 63.5% red, 36.9%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42% magenta, 81.5%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 29.1 degrees, a saturation of 68.8% and a lightness of 37.6%. #a25e1e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ffbc3c with #450000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

● #a25e1e color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].
The hexadecimal color #a25e1e has RGB values of R:162, G:94, B:30 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.42, Y:0.81,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10640926.
